tvedräkt
Swedish
Etymology
From Old Swedish tvädräkt, from Middle Low German twedracht, nominalization of twedragen (“to disagree”), see tve- (“two-”) + draga (“to pull”), i.e. ”to pull in two directions”. Compare German Zwietracht and Dutch tweedracht.
